CoolSim is a CFD based airflow modeling tool designed specifically for modeling data center configuration and design scenarios. CoolSim is developed, supported, and distributed worldwide by Applied Math Modeling Incorporated. Applied Math Modeling builds and deploys application specific engineering simulation solutions using a hosted (SaaS) model of delivery and support. This model provides distinct advantages in the areas of pricing, support, and the ability to build user communities that can share best practices of the tool in a specific application area. CoolSim is the first product from Applied Math Modeling. CoolSim utilizes the ANSYS Fluent CFD solver technology to deliver a high fidelity airflow modeling solution in an affordable solution tailored to the needs of users in the Data Center Thermal Modeling Market.

Applied Math Modeling Inc is headquartered in Concord New Hampshire and staffed by engineering simulation experts with over 20 years of experience in the application of FEA and CFD modeling methods to engineering design problems ranging from fluid structure interactions to multiphase and reacting flows.
